#0df756 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0df756 is composed of 5.1% red, 96.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 138.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.6% and a lightness of 51%. #0df756 color hex could be obtained by blending #1affac with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ff66.

● #0df756 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
#0df756 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0df756 has RGB values of R:13, G:247,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 915286.

Shades and Tints of #0df756
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000502 is the darkest color, while #f1fff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0df756
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808481 is the less saturated color, while #0df756 is the most saturated one.
